Job Description: To provide wide ranging Firm Fixed Price, Firm Fixed Price Level of Effort and Time and Materials, Pre-Award and Post-Award activities pertaining to contracts, subcontracts and purchase orders in support of company U.S. Government prime contracts, customer subcontracts, purchase orders and other Business to Business Agreements.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  1. Performs contract and subcontract management pertaining to prime Government contracts and subcontracts.
  2. Prepares, Reviews, Issues, Maintains and Administer company Purchase Orders.
  3. Initiates and responds to prime contract and subcontract closeout activities.
  4. Accesses U.S. Government databases and portals to review and download requested reports and data.
  5. Interacts with intercompany program and project personnel to provide prime contract and subcontract support.
  6. Prepares, Maintains and Analyzes data to identify trends.
  7. Prepares and Reviews Non-Disclosure Agreements and Teaming Agreements.
  8. Inputs and Updates company business information and prime contracts into U.S. Government portals/databases such as but not limited to Sam.Gov, Contractor Performance Assessment Rating System, Federal Procurement Data SystemNG, GSA Assist, GSA eBuy and GSA eLibrary.
  9. Accesses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) and its Supplements on a regular basis to identify applicable FAR/DFARS regulations and their impacts on company contracts and subcontracts.
  10. Supports internal company Business Development and Proposal organizations with contracting and subcontracting expertise.
  11. Reviews U.S. Government Solicitations and Contracts to fully understand and identify prime contract performance, schedule, and cost risks.
  12. Completes U.S Government Solicitation Representations and Certifications.
  13. Interacts on a day-to-day basis with company vendors, subcontractors and customers regarding contracting and subcontracting issues and requests for information.
  14. Takes all necessary steps and actions to ensure company maintains contract compliance to internal policies and external Contracts, Purchase Orders, Subcontract Agreements and other miscellaneous Agreements.

Position Requirements:

  1. Minimum Five years' experience working in a Contract Specialist, Contract Administrator or Contract Manager role managing U.S. Government prime contracts.
  2. Minimum Three years' experience providing Subcontract Administration and Management services.
  3. Bachelor's Degree in Business Administration, Accounting/Finance, Management, Purchasing, Economics, Industrial Management or Marketing.
  4. Thorough understanding of Federal Acquisition Regulations (FAR) to include its Supplements with a strong understanding of FAR Part 8.4 (GSA FSS), 12, 13, 15, 16.5, 19.8 (SBA 8a Program), 36 (Construction Contracting), 37 (Service Contracting) & 52.
  5. Intermediate ability to write, interpret Government regulations, conduct analysis, problem solve while working autonomously.
